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Blackish Chat-Tyrant | Gorgas Oryzomys |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(Animals)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um same | Chordata (Chordates) | Chordata (Chordates) |
| Class | Aves (Birds) | Mammalia (Mammals) |
| Order | Passeriformes (Songbirds) | Rodentia (Rodents) |
| Family | Tyrannidae | Cricetidae |
| Genus | Ochthoeca | Oryzomys |
| Species | Ochthoeca nigrita | Oryzomys gorgasi |
Evolutionary Relationship
Blackish Chat-Tyrant and Gorgas Oryzomys share a common ancestor at the Phylum level: Chordata. (Chordates)
